How to see it
HIP 35871 has a visual magnitude of about 8.70: it is a telescope star and remains difficult or invisible to the naked eye even in good conditions.
Sky position
Equatorial coordinates for HIP 35871: right ascension 7h 23m 46s, declination +0° 0′ 39″ (J2000), in the region of the Monoceros constellation (IAU figure Mon).
